Transaction 30346d5631071d84b97003bdde03633b90be62da1eb8bb66478f720616e7815a

3 Input
2 Outputs
  • 30346d5631071d84b97003bdde03633b90be62da1eb8bb66478f720616e7815a:0
  • value  2898
    address  159ZSiMhqi1wPGpY57jrntd34Zun16zRa5
  • 30346d5631071d84b97003bdde03633b90be62da1eb8bb66478f720616e7815a:1
  • value  22296936
    address  18VzmBogcdya1Fa69pqFAcTZUpRqcUscVg